Indaptus Therapeutics, Inc. reported a net loss of approximately $15.0 million for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2024, a slight improvement from a net loss of $15.4 million in the previous year. The company’s total operating expenses decreased by 6.2% to $15.4 million, down from $16.4 million in 2023. This reduction was primarily driven by a decrease in research and development expenses, which fell to $7.3 million from $7.6 million, attributed to lower costs associated with the development of manufacturing processes for its lead candidate, Decoy20. General and administrative expenses also decreased by 7.3% to $8.1 million, reflecting reduced legal and recruitment costs.
In terms of financial position, Indaptus had cash and cash equivalents of approximately $5.8 million as of December 31, 2024, a significant decline from $13.4 million at the end of 2023. The company has indicated that it will need to secure additional capital to fund its operations beyond the second quarter of 2025. To address this, Indaptus has entered into several financing agreements, including a Standby Equity Purchase Agreement with Yorkville, allowing it to sell up to $20 million of common stock over a 36-month period. The company also completed private placements in January and November 2024, raising approximately $4.5 million combined.
Operationally, Indaptus is advancing its clinical trial for Decoy20, which is designed to treat advanced solid tumors. The Phase 1 trial began in December 2022 and has progressed through various cohorts, with the company reporting early signs of potential benefits in some patients. As of March 2025, more than 20 patients have been enrolled in the trial, and the company is working to expand the number of trial sites to accelerate patient enrollment. Additionally, Indaptus has entered into a clinical supply agreement with BeiGene to evaluate Decoy20 in combination with BeiGene’s anti-PD-1 antibody, with plans to seek FDA approval for this combination study anticipated to begin in 2025.
Indaptus continues to face significant challenges, including the need for ongoing funding and the inherent risks associated with clinical trials. The company has acknowledged substantial doubt about its ability to continue as a going concern, given its history of operating losses and the need for additional capital. The management plans to address these challenges through strategic collaborations and financing efforts, but the uncertainty surrounding these initiatives could impact the company's future operations and financial stability.

About 10-K Filings
A 10-K form is a comprehensive annual report that public companies in the United States must file with the SEC, providing a detailed overview of the company's financial condition, performance, and business strategies.
Key points about the 10-K:
- Frequency: Filed annually, typically within 60 to 90 days after the end of the company's fiscal year.
-
Content: It includes:
- Detailed financial statements audited by an independent accounting firm
- Management's Discussion and Analysis (MD&A) of financial condition and results
- Description of the company's business, properties, and legal proceedings
- Risk factors and market risks
- Executive compensation and corporate governance information
- Importance: Considered the most comprehensive and important document a public company files with the SEC.
- Length: Often exceeds 100 pages due to its extensive and detailed nature.
